код приложения битрикс24 где посмотреть
QR-код с ссылкой на документы в Битрикс24.CRM. Разбор приложения qr-link.fix4.org, отвечаем на вопросы
Генерация документов по шаблонам осуществляется с помощью штатного модуля из разных сущностей. Сегодня мы работаем в сделках. Для наглядности создадим тестовую сделку, заполним обязательные поля, укажем контакт, реквизиты компании клиента, и наполним ее товарными позициями. Генерация документа осуществляется командой из верхнего линейного меню. Документ генерируется по заранее созданному шаблону после чего он доступен на экране, его можно сохранить и получить на него публичную ссылку для передачи клиенту любым доступным способом. Самый продвинутый вариант, это отправить клиенту ссылку в формате QR кода на мобильное устройство где клиент в один клик получает доступ к нужному документу. Отвечаем на вопросы клиентов.
Копируем ссылку на созданный документ.
Ждем несколько секунд, и система информирует нас о том, что код с нужной информацией создан.
Обновляем экран и делаем контрольное считывание обычным телефоном.
Поручить и настроить всю выполненную нами работу роботам, например, на стадии сделки «Менеджер назначен».
Вы должны обладать правами администратора портала.
Найти и установить приложение «Универсальный генератор QR кодов» QR-FIX4.ORG от Лаборатории автоматизации «LOG [IN] OFF» которое распространяется по подписке Битрикс24.Маркет.
Настроить приложение. Процедура настройки проста, интуитивно понятна и описана в инструкции.
Создание приложения для Bitrix24 с нуля
Для расширения функциональности Bitrix24 удобно использовать приложения. В данной статье описано создание с нуля локального serverless приложения.
Для установки нашего приложения нам понадобится собственно портал bitrix24, в котором мы обладаем правами администратора или правом установки и редактирования приложений.
Если такого портала нет — создать его можно здесь.
Заполняем следующие поля: | Название поля | Значение |
---|---|---|
Название приложения* | exampleApp | Или любое другое |
Russian (ru) | Пример приложения | Также можно заполнить значения для других нужных языков |
Пользователи (user) | отмечаем галочкой | Сейчас нам понадобится только это разрешения, но в дальнейшем разрешения для приложения можно будет корректировать |
Здесь нам нужно будет остановится, так как добавлять пока нечего. Оставим вкладку браузера открытой и приступим к созданию нашего приложения.
Официальная javascript-библиотека
Создадим папку с произвольным названием и в ней единственный пока файл index.html со следующим содержанием (исходный код):
Помещаем файл index.html в zip-архив и указываем этот архив в качестве значения поля Загрузите архив с вашим приложением (zip)* в диалоге создания приложения.
Затем нажимаем кнопку «Сохранить»
Посмотрим, что у нас получилось.
Кликаем по Перейти к приложению и видим… пустое место на месте нашего приложения.
Все необходимое для нас на данном этапе находится сейчас в консоли разработчика.
Мы видим, что наше приложение успешно получило данные необходимые для авторизации.
Официальная javascript-библиотека c promise
Использование callback-функций имеет свои преимущества, но не всем нравится или не всегда подходит к ситуации.
Поэтому попробуем получить тот же результат в promise-стиле. Для этого изменим наш index.html (исходный код)
Опять архивируем, опять обновляем наше приложение, опять смотрим, опять все работает.
Инструменты разработки
В папке нашего проекта инициализируем npm:
Установим необходимые пакеты:
Состояние проекта после всех изменений можно посмотреть здесь.
Создадим в корне нашего проекта файл server.js
Создадим папки src и public
В папку public перенесем index.html и изменим его содержимое на:
В папке src создадим файлы
Если package.json еще не создан, выполним:
Добавим скрипты в package.json :
Далее так как и команда start и команда watch не заканчиваются, их нужно запускать параллельно. Для этого в двух командных строках запускаем
Завершим настройку среды разработки редактированием нашего приложения в Bitrix24.
Перейдем в диалог редактирования нашего приложения и укажем в поле
Укажите ссылку* значение http://127.0.0.1:3000/
Перейдите к просмотру вашего приложения:
Вы должны увидеть приветствие с именем текущего пользователя:
Если использовать официальную библиотеку, то отличаться будут только два файла:
Итоговый код проекта для использования официальной библиотеки здесь.
Ознакомиться со всеми возможными методами и возможностями API можно здесь.
Исходный код можно увидеть здесь.
И последнее замечание. Описанные выше способы и методы не являются набором лучших практик. Это скорее предложение к конструктивному обсуждению.
UPD: желающих высказаться о 1С-Битрикс или Битрикс24 прошу сделать небольшое интеллектуальное усилие и осознать, что статья не о Битрикс24 и совсем не о 1С-Битрикс.
Это если в Питере прохожий объясняет другому, как пройти к Петропавловской крепости и тут третий вмешивается с репликой:
«Да тиран был ваш Петр I. Тиран и деспот. И усы у него дурацкие».
Если есть конструктивные замечания к коду в СТАТЬЕ или к подходам или к используемым паттернам — добро пожаловать.
Авторизация в Битрикс24 по QR-коду
В Битрикс24, помимо привычных способов авторизации с помощью логина и пароля или социальных сервисов, доступен вход по QR-коду. Данный тип авторизации доступен как в браузере, так и в едином приложении Битрикс24 для Win и Mac (скоро).
Авторизация в браузере
На странице авторизации Битрикс24 нажмите на кнопку Вход по QR:
Далее откройте мобильное приложение в разделе Еще, выберите пункт Перейти в полную версию и отсканируйте QR-код с экрана монитора:
После чего автоматически откроется ваш Битрикс24.
Авторизация в едином приложении Битрикс24
В едином приложении Битрикс24 для Win и Mac нажмите на кнопку Войти по QR и введите адрес вашего Битрикс24:
Если у вас облачный Битрикс24, то откроется страница авторизации в Битрикс24.Network, где нужно нажать на кнопку Вход по QR, и затем будет показан QR-код:
В коробочной версии Битрикс24 QR-код будет показан сразу, без переадресации на страницу авторизации.
Далее откройте мобильное приложение в разделе Еще, выберите пункт Перейти в полную версию и отсканируйте QR-код с экрана монитора:
Все готово – вы авторизованы в приложении.
Настройки в коробочной версии Битрикс24
Для включения авторизации по QR-коду в коробочной версии Битрикс24 необходимо сделать предварительные настройки.
Перейдите в административном разделе в Настройки > Настройки продукта > Настройки модулей > Главный модуль. Во вкладке Авторизация включите опцию Разрешить аутентификацию по QR-коду:
Новинки в мобильном приложении Битрикс24
Мы продолжаем улучшать мобильное приложение Битрикс24. Из новинок этой осени – для основных разделов «Чат и звонки», «Задачи и Проекты», «Совместная работа» и в группах мы сделали подразделы, добавили возможность создавать проекты, улучшили поиск, добавили авторизацию в Битрикс24 по QR-коду и гарантированную доставку сообщений.
Новые вкладки
Для основных разделов «Чат и звонки», «Задачи и Проекты», «Совместная работа», а также в группах добавили подразделы – это специальные вкладки для быстрого перехода в нужную функцию.
Например, раздел Совместная работа состоит из ленты Новостей, Диска, Бизнес-процессов, а Чат и звонки – это Чаты, Открытые линии и Уведомления, раздел Задачи и проектов – это Задачи, Проекты, Эффективность и т.д.
Такое разделение позволит держать часто используемые подразделы всегда под рукой, без необходимости переходить в раздел Еще.
Создание проекта
Теперь в мобильном приложении вы можете создавать проекты и приглашать в них своих коллег.
Улучшенный поиск
Модуль поиска в мобильной версии был оптимизирован:
Авторизация в Битрикс24 по QR-коду
На странице авторизации Битрикс24 нажмите на кнопку Вход по QR и отсканируйте QR-код в мобильном приложении.
Авторизация работает как в браузере, так и в приложении Битрикс24 для Windows и macOS. Подробнее читайте в отдельной статье.
Гарантированная доставка сообщений
Если во время доставки сообщений в чат пропадет сеть или будет перезапущено мобильное приложение Битрикс24, то эти сообщения будут гарантированно доставлены при следующем запуске приложения или появлении сети. Вам не придется заново писать сообщение или отправлять файл в чат.
Где скачать
Скачать или обновить мобильное приложение Битрикс24 вы можете уже сейчас в Apple AppStore или Google Play.
Код приложения битрикс24 где посмотреть
Современные сайты наполняются содержанием с помощью специального программного обеспечения: CMS.
Для кого этот курс?
Курс Контент-менеджер адресован тем, кто работает с содержанием сайта: наполнение, изменение текста, загрузка и размещение картинок и так далее.
У нас часто спрашивают, сколько нужно заплатить
Ещё у нас есть Академия 1С-Битрикс, где можно обучиться на платной основе на курсах нашей компании либо наших партнёров.
Баллы опыта
уроке.
Практика и тесты
При изучении курса рекомендуется повторять описываемые действия на демонстрационной версии сайта, установленной локально или в Виртуальной лаборатории.
После изучения курса пройдите тесты на сертификацию. При успешной сдаче последовательности тестов со страницы Моё обучение скачайте сертификат об успешном прохождении курса в формате PDF.
Для преподавания оффлайн
Если данный курс берётся в качестве основы для оффлайного преподавания, то рекомендуемая продолжительность: 2 дня (16 академических часов).
Если нет интернета
Скачать материалы курса в формате EPUB. Файлы формата EPUB Чем открыть файл на
Android:
EPUB Reader
CoolReader
FBReader
Moon+ Reader
eBoox
iPhone:
FBReader
CoolReader
iBook
Bookmate
Windows:
Calibre
FBReader
Icecream Ebook Reader
Плагины для браузеров:
EpuBReader – для Firefox
Readium – для Google Chrome